Picture a road so vast that standing in the middle, you can barely distinguish the storefronts lining the opposite side. Twenty-six lanes of laid concrete spanning across West Houston, wide enough to land a commercial jet, built with a singular mission: to eliminate gridlock once and for all.
Yet on any given weekday afternoon, that giant concrete expanse turns into a static sea of glowing red brake lights. The $2.8 billion expansion of Interstate 10, better known as the Katy Freeway, stands today as one of the most famous and expensive infrastructure blunders in American history. Rather than solving traffic, the mega-project demonstrated a stubborn rule of urban planning: you cannot build your way out of a traffic jam.
The $2.8 Billion Promise
By the early 2000s, the Katy Freeway corridor connecting downtown Houston to its rapidly expanding western suburbs was a legendary nightmare. Originally built in the 1960s to handle roughly 80,000 vehicles a day, the route was choking under nearly triple that volume, causing daily rush-hour delays lasting up to 11 hours.
In response, the Texas Department of Transportation (TxDOT) launched an ambitious, multi-year rebuild completed in 2008. The project widened the corridor to an astounding 26 lanes near Beltway 8, counting 12 main travel lanes, toll-managed express lanes, and multi-lane feeder roads. Politicians and civic boosters boasted that the monumental engineering effort would move more cars at higher speeds than anything previously constructed. For a brief window right after the ribbon-cutting, it seemed to work. Commutes briefly smoothed out, and drivers tasted the rare luxury of open pavement.
Then reality set in.
The Numbers That Shocked Planners
By 2011, traffic began creeping back to pre-expansion levels. By 2014, urban policy organizations analyzing Houston TranStar traffic data discovered a startling trend: the morning commute headed inbound rose by 30% to 50%. Outbound travel times from downtown Houston past Katy Mills Mall jumped by up to 55%. Commuters were spending up to 25 minutes longer stuck behind the wheel than they had before the $2.8 billion expansion took place.
The pattern is brutally predictable: new highway lanes cause the time-cost of travel to drop, which attracts new drivers. Suburban sprawl accelerates. Developers build further out. Eventually, the new capacity is consumed, and traffic returns to its pre-expansion level or worse.
The Economics of Induced Demand
How does adding more lane capacity result in worse traffic? The phenomenon is known to transportation economists as induced demand. Driving carries a cost, primarily paid in time. When a city expands a highway, the time-cost of travel temporarily drops. That sudden drop in congestion alters human behavior in several distinct ways.
- Shifted routes and times: Drivers who previously took side streets or traveled off-peak hours divert back onto the main highway during rush hour.
- Ditching public transit: Commuters who previously rode buses or carpooled opt to drive their own vehicles.
- Induced trips: People take discretionary trips they otherwise would have skipped.
- Suburban sprawl: Real estate developers build massive new housing tracts further out along the widened corridor, and homebuyers move 30 miles outside the city under the impression that the commute is survivable, quickly pouring thousands of new cars onto the highway every day.
Research from the University of California, Davis indicates that for major urban highway expansions, a 10% increase in lane miles generates roughly a 10% increase in vehicle travel within three to ten years. The new asphalt simply generates the very traffic that consumes it.
The Case for the Other Side
Boosters and highway engineers often push back against the narrative that the Katy Freeway expansion was a pure failure. From an economic throughput perspective, the corridor moves significantly more total people and freight per day than it did in the 1990s. Furthermore, the addition of dedicated, price-managed toll lanes provided a guaranteed high-speed option for transit buses, emergency services, and drivers willing to pay a premium during peak hours. However, as a strategy for curing general traffic congestion, the Katy Freeway proved that adding lane after lane is an endless financial and logistical sinkhole.
The Modern Shift in Urban Planning
The Katy Freeway has become a global textbook case study cited by urban planners, civil engineers, and economists worldwide. Cities from Europe to Asia, and increasingly across North America, are shifting away from endless lane expansions. Transportation budgets are increasingly pivoting toward multi-modal investments: rapid transit networks, congestion pricing, dedicated bus rapid transit (BRT) lanes, and transit-oriented development.
The lesson of Houston's 26-lane monument to asphalt remains clear: if the only tool you use to solve traffic is more lanes, the traffic will always win.
